The embodiment of the invention relates to a battery anti-overcharge protection method and device, electronic equipment and a storage medium. The method comprises the following steps: acquiring an original charging power limit value of a battery in an energy recovery state; determining the current actual charging power of the battery; determining a power difference value between the original charging power limit value and the actual charging power; determining the current anti-overcharge protection power based on the power difference value; subtracting the anti-overcharge protection power from the original charging power limit value to obtain an actual available charging power limit value; an energy recovery torque limit of the drive motor is adjusted based on the actually available charging power limit. According to the embodiment of the invention, the actual available charging power limit value of the battery is dynamically determined in real time according to the current state of the driving motor and the current state of the battery, the battery can be effectively prevented from being overcharged, the performance requirement of vehicle driving can be fully met, and the scene adaptability and the protection accuracy of a battery anti-overcharge protection strategy are improved.
